What is a Tire Patch Kit and What Does It Include?
A tire patch kit, often referred to as a tire plug kit or tire repair kit, is a collection of tools and materials designed to temporarily seal punctures in your car’s tires. These kits are invaluable for emergency roadside repairs, providing a way to regain tire pressure and make a tire safe enough to drive on, typically to a repair shop. They are not intended as a permanent fix but rather as a stop-gap measure.
Most standard tire patch kits contain several key components. You’ll usually find a reamer tool (often a spiral-shaped metal tool) to clean and enlarge the puncture hole, an insertion tool (a fork-like tool) to push the rubber plug into the hole, and several rubber plugs or strips that are typically coated with a sticky sealant. Some kits may also include pliers to remove the puncturing object, chalk to mark the spot, and a small can of tire sealant or lubricant.
High-quality kits might also come with a small air compressor or inflator.
Understanding Tire Punctures and How a Patch Works
Tire punctures occur when a sharp object penetrates the tire’s tread. The most common culprits include nails, screws, glass shards, and sharp rocks. The tire’s internal air pressure is what keeps the tire inflated; when a hole is created, this pressure escapes, leading to a flat or underinflated tire.
The goal of a tire patch kit is to plug this hole from the inside out, preventing air from escaping.
The rubber plugs or strips in a patch kit are designed to create a seal within the puncture channel. When you force the plug through the puncture using the insertion tool, it presses the rubber material firmly against the tire’s inner liner. The sealant on the plug, combined with the pressure of the tire’s air, helps to create an airtight barrier.
For tubeless tires, this creates a robust temporary seal. For tires with tubes, a patch applied to the tube itself is usually the method, though some kits cater to this as well.

Step-by-Step Guide: How to Use a Car Tire Patch Kit
When a flat tire strikes, knowing how to use a car tire patch kit can be a lifesaver. The process, while seemingly daunting, is straightforward if you follow these steps carefully. Remember, this is for temporary repairs only, and a professional inspection is always recommended afterward.
Step 1: Locate and Remove the Puncturing Object
First, you need to find the source of the leak. If you heard a hiss or felt a loss of pressure, examine the tire tread closely. If you can’t find an obvious hole, you might have to resort to using a spray bottle filled with soapy water and spraying it over the tire’s surface.
Bubbles will form where the air is escaping. Once you’ve located the nail, screw, or other object, use the pliers (if included in your kit) or a sturdy set of gripping pliers to firmly grasp it. Pull it straight out of the tire tread.
Be prepared for a small amount of air to escape at this point.
Step 2: Prepare the Puncture Hole
Now, take the reamer tool from your kit. This tool is designed to clean out any debris and slightly enlarge the puncture channel. Insert the reamer into the hole and work it up and down vigorously several times.
You’re essentially creating a clean, smooth pathway for the repair plug to enter. This step is critical because any remaining fragments of the object or rubber can prevent the plug from creating a proper seal. Make sure the reamer goes in deep enough to effectively clean the entire length of the puncture.
Important: Ensure the reamer tool is inserted and removed straight, without excessive wiggling, to avoid further damaging the tire structure.
Step 3: Insert the Tire Plug
Take one of the rubber plugs from your kit. Thread it through the eye of the insertion tool. You’ll want about half the plug to stick out from each side of the tool.
Now, locate the puncture hole again. Position the insertion tool directly over the hole and apply firm, steady pressure to push the plug into the tire. You need to force the plug in so that only about half an inch to an inch of the plug remains visible on the outside of the tire.
This is often the most physically demanding part of the process, so don’t be afraid to use your body weight.
Step 4: Seal the Puncture
Once the plug is inserted, carefully and slowly remove the insertion tool. The plug should remain lodged in the tire. As you pull the tool out, the plug will be left behind, creating a seal.
You might feel some resistance as the plug seals the hole. Immediately after removing the tool, you should see the plug firmly seated in the tire. Trim any excess plug material sticking out if it’s very long, but leave enough to ensure it’s well-seated.
Step 5: Inflate the Tire
Now, it’s time to reinflate the tire. Attach your portable air compressor or pump to the tire’s valve stem. Inflate the tire to the recommended pressure, which is usually found on a sticker inside the driver’s side doorjamb or in your car’s owner’s manual.
Inflate it to the proper PSI, not necessarily to maximum capacity, as you’ll be getting it serviced soon.
Step 6: Check for Leaks
After inflating, use your tire pressure gauge to check the pressure. If the pressure is stable and the tire looks properly inflated, spray some soapy water around the repaired area. If you see no bubbles forming, the patch is likely holding.
If bubbles appear, the plug may not have seated correctly, or the puncture is too large or in an unrepairable location. In this case, you may need to remove the plug and try again, or call for roadside assistance.
Warning: Never rely on a patch kit repair as a permanent solution. These are temporary fixes designed to get you to a professional for a proper tire inspection and repair or replacement.
What If My Tire Has a Sidewall Puncture?
It’s crucial to understand that most tire patch kits are designed for punctures in the tread area of the tire only. The sidewall of a tire is significantly thinner and more flexible than the tread. It’s also under much greater stress as the tire flexes during rotation.
Punctures in the sidewall compromise the structural integrity of the tire in a way that a plug cannot safely repair.
Attempting to patch a sidewall puncture with a standard plug kit is extremely dangerous. The flexing of the sidewall will likely cause the plug to dislodge, leading to a sudden blowout and potential loss of vehicle control. If you discover a puncture on the sidewall, the tire is almost certainly unrepairable and will need to be replaced.
Always consult a professional tire technician if you are unsure about the location or severity of a tire puncture.
| Tire Repair Location Zones |
|---|
| Tread Area: The thick rubber section that contacts the road. Most common for repairs. |
| Sidewall: The vertical, flexible part of the tire between the tread and the rim. Generally NOT repairable. |
| Shoulder Area: The transition zone between the tread and the sidewall. Often considered unrepairable by professionals due to flexing. |
If your puncture is in the shoulder area, it’s also best to err on the side of caution and consider replacement.
Common Mistakes When Using a Tire Patch Kit
Even with a clear guide, it’s easy to make mistakes when using a tire patch kit, especially under pressure. One of the most frequent errors is not removing the puncturing object completely. If fragments remain in the hole, the plug won’t seat properly, leading to a leak.
Another common pitfall is insufficient cleaning and reaming of the puncture hole; this prevents the plug’s sealant from adhering correctly.
Over-inflation or under-inflation after the repair is also a mistake. Driving on an improperly inflated tire, even temporarily, can be dangerous. Some people also fail to check for leaks after the repair.
A quick spray of soapy water can reveal if the plug is not holding, saving you from a potential blowout later. Lastly, and most critically, is using a plug kit for sidewall or shoulder punctures, which are inherently unrepairable by this method and pose a significant safety risk.
- Failing to remove the original puncturing object.
- Inadequate cleaning and reaming of the puncture hole.
- Not pushing the plug in deep enough.
- Trimming too much of the plug material.
- Over-inflating or under-inflating the tire after repair.
- Neglecting to check for leaks with soapy water.
- Attempting to repair sidewall or shoulder punctures.
Understanding these common errors can help you avoid them and achieve a more reliable temporary repair.
When to Call a Professional Instead of Using a Kit
While tire patch kits are excellent for emergencies, there are several situations where you should absolutely avoid using one and instead call for roadside assistance or drive carefully to a tire shop. The most critical factor is the location of the puncture. As mentioned, sidewall and shoulder punctures are generally unrepairable by any method, including professional ones.
If the hole is larger than about a quarter-inch in diameter, a plug kit is unlikely to provide a safe or lasting seal.
Tires with existing damage, such as cracks, bulges, or previous improper repairs, should also not be patched. If the puncture is close to the tire’s bead (the edge that seals against the wheel rim) or if there are multiple punctures close together, it often renders the tire unrepairable. Furthermore, if your tire has completely lost pressure and has been driven on while flat, the internal structure may be severely damaged, making any repair attempt futile and unsafe.
If you are in doubt at all, always err on the side of caution and seek professional help.
| Situations Requiring Professional Repair |
|---|
| Punctures in the sidewall or shoulder area. |
| Holes larger than 1/4 inch (approx. 6mm) in diameter. |
| Multiple punctures or punctures very close together. |
| Tire has been driven on while flat, causing structural damage. |
| Punctures near the tire bead or valve stem. |
| Visible tire damage (cracks, bulges, or tread separation). |
When in doubt, always consult a certified tire technician for assessment and repair options.
Frequently Asked Questions
Can I use a tire patch kit on any tire?
Generally, tire patch kits are designed for tubeless tires and are only effective for punctures in the tread area. Sidewall punctures, large holes, or multiple punctures are typically not repairable with a kit.
How long does a temporary tire patch last?
A temporary patch is not designed for long-term use. It should ideally last long enough to get you to the nearest tire service center, which is usually within 50-100 miles. It’s crucial to have the tire inspected and permanently repaired or replaced as soon as possible.
Is it safe to drive on a patched tire?
You can drive on a properly patched tire, but with extreme caution. Maintain a slower speed and avoid sudden maneuvers. The repair is temporary, and the tire’s structural integrity may be compromised.
Prioritize getting to a professional for a thorough inspection.
Do tire plug kits permanently fix a flat tire?
No, tire plug kits provide a temporary solution. While they can effectively seal a puncture, they don’t restore the tire’s original structural integrity. A professional tire shop can assess if a plug is suitable for a permanent repair or if the tire needs replacement.
